11.15 metres grading 7.65% copper-equivalent (3.10% Cu, 2.21% Ni) from drill hole SMD-26-212-W1 is the controlling intercept in NexMetals Mining Corp.'s (TSXV: NEXM | Nasdaq: NEXM) July 22, 2026 assay release at the Selebi Main deposit in Botswana. The result extends beyond the 2024 Mineral Resource Estimate boundary and, together with three companion holes, traces a mineralized trend now exceeding one kilometre in strike length within the emerging Flexure Zone.
Four holes, four sulphide intersections
All four holes in this phase intersected sulphide mineralization. SMD-26-212-W1, completed to 1,636.2 metres, is the standout: an 11.15-metre massive sulphide interval from 1,520.10 metres downhole, separated by 7.3 metres of gneiss from a secondary 13.45-metre zone of semi-massive, net-textured, and disseminated sulphides grading 2.14% CuEq. SMD-26-210 (completed to 1,716.6 metres), a 225-metre northward step-out from February 2026's SMD-25-205, returned 4.10 metres at 6.23% CuEq. SMD-26-213 (1,989.3 metres total depth) added a 22.90-metre Lower Zone interval at 3.02% CuEq, including 7.45 metres at 5.69% CuEq. SMD-26-214 returned narrower stringer and semi-massive intercepts in both zones.

Spacing, replication, and system continuity
The Flexure Zone is now delineated by holes spaced approximately 200 to 300 metres apart. SMD-26-212-W1 closely replicates SMD-25-205, which returned 11.05 metres at 7.31% CuEq in February 2026. Both correlate with historic hole sd119 (26.1 metres at 8.29% CuEq, 3.39% Cu, 2.38% Ni) from the Selebi Technical Report. Repeating thick, high-grade intercepts at 200-metre spacing across this strike length points to a continuous system, not isolated pods.
Borehole electromagnetic (BHEM) targeting is guiding the program. Modeled BHEM anomalies extend north of current drilling, keeping the trend open along strike. The consistent correlation between drill results and the strongest BHEM conductors is confirming the data-driven exploration approach, per the filing.
Program position and the 2026 MRE timeline
As of the release, 29,734 metres have been completed across 12 finished holes, 1 hole extension, 3 pre-collared holes, 4 abandoned holes, and 4 holes in progress, against a planned 30,000-metre surface program. NexMetals has retained TECT Geological Consulting to build an integrated three-dimensional geological and structural model covering both Selebi North and Selebi Main. The 2026 Mineral Resource Estimate is projected for completion in Q3 2026. CEO Sean Whiteford, in the filing, noted that what was historically treated as a standalone thick intercept (sd119) has now been replicated at 200-metre spacing, converting it into a growing kilometre-plus trend whose structural controls are still being mapped.
